#147403 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#147403 is composed of 7.8% red, 45.5%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.4% yellow and 54.5% black. It has a hue angle of 111 degrees, a saturation of 95% and a lightness of 23.3%. #147403 color hex could be obtained by blending #28e806 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

#147403 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#147403 has RGB values of R:20, G:116,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0.83, M:0, Y:0.97,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 1340419.
